National boxing camp to begin tomorrow
Chandigarh, Oct 5 (UNI) At least 66 boxers, including 22 from core group were expected to participate in the senior men's national boxing coaching camp which commences tomorrow at the National Institute of Sports in Patiala.
Eight coaches, including national coach from Sports Authority of India GS Sandhu, one physiotherapist, one videgrapher and one masseur have been attached with the national camp which will conclude on December 8.
The camp, organised by Indian Amateur Boxing Association, is in preparation for India's participation in the 29th International Tammer Boxing in Tampere (Finland) from October 16 to 19 and the World Cup to be held in Moscow from December 9 to 15.
The coach incharge of the camp has been directed to submit a complete training report of the coaching camp along with the names of the campers and coaches, indicating the date of joining and leaving the camp to the Incharge National camp within a week of the conclusion of the camp.
